I’m sure this has been touched on in other threads, but….

When finalizing the deal on the phone, I went for the extended maintenance plan and now I’m wondering if that was a mistake. It was around $3K extra and I’ve asked for the contract to see what that really offers me.

I pick up the car today and am thinking of passing on the extended maintenance plan, although I already signed the contract online for the car, but they don’t have my money yet.

Thoughts? Thank you!!

@Michael_CA Here in the UK, I've gone for a full maintenance plan for the 3 year lease simply because it covers not just the servicing (which I guess isn't that much or that frequent) but tyres, not just when they wear out but if they get a puncture. Given that the tyres on the 22inch wheels will be about £300 ($350) to replace, and I'm doing at least 15k miles a year (possibly 20k with some road trips), I figured let me "fix" the cost of tyre replacement in particular now, as rising inflation may mean that stuff like tyres become much more expensive in the next few years.

I passed on the extended maintenance contract for mine because the iX barely needs any maintenance and my phone app shows next service will be 2 years from date of purchase. Didn’t make sense to drop that much money for me
